One method of getting plates to line up is to
make up T pieces from scrap stringer material and a series of
wedges from a scrap piece of 1/2" plate. Make the taper at different gradients. Weld
the T on one side only onto the already fixed plate and gently
tap the wedge in until the plates are lined up perfectly. When the plates are welded
together then a hit or two on the opposite of the T from the
weld will break it off. With a quick trim it's ready to use again.
